Applications
Benzoic acid, 2-(((4-methoxyphenyl)methylene)amino)-, methyl ester (CAS 14735-72-9) is viewed as an organic-synthesis intermediate and building block for subsequent functionalization; in pharmaceutical contexts it serves as a precursor to amine- and imine-containing compounds and Schiff-base derivatives; in materials technology it functions as a colorant dye/pigment precursor and as a functionalized benzoate scaffold for polymers and coatings; it may also be used as a starting material in research and development to explore new organic compounds.
